Contrast

#d06149 as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
3.83:1failpassfail
  • AA: use #c74e33 as the text (4.6:1)
  • AAA: use #963b27 as the text (7.11: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#1a1a1a (4.55:1)
Aaon black
5.49:1passpassfail
  • AAA: use #d87d69 as the text (7.06:1)

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#d06149 as the background.
